The thymidine labelling index and the mitosis rate (blocked by colcemid) in the basal cell layer of the guinea pig were determined before and during treatment with 5-fluorouracil (1 mg i.p. in 2 day's interval/100 g body weight). Additionally, the epidermal area and thickness and the number and size of cells were measured. 5-Fluorouracil equally reduces the thymidine labelling index and the mitosis rate with the full effect after treatment of at least 22 days. From these findings it is concluded that the S-phase--calculated from the end of the thymidine synthesis--is not altered. Furthermore atrophy of the epidermis runs parallel with the reduction of the 3H thymidine labelling index and the mitosis rate.
